Aged 12 to 18 and want to try rowing? Our one week Summer Camps are the perfect way to learn how to row or brush up your skills if you are a beginner.
Level 2 qualified British Rowing Coaches will train groups of up to 8 athletes. If the weather and river conditions are good we will be on the river and if not indoors. Sessions will run Monday to Friday 8am-12pm inclusive.
Camp A: 27th July –31st July 2015
Camp B: 3rd- 7th August 2015
Camp C: 10th – 14th August 2015
Camp D: 17th – 21st August 2015
FYI: The cost for one week is £140.00. You must be able to attend every day for a full week. Interested? Read the letter and form below but please remember that places are limited and will be allocated on a ‘first come first served’ basis.
